Hello All, I am running my job on a Hadoop Cluster and it fails due to insufficient Java Heap Memory.
I searched in google, and found that I need to add the following into the conf files: <property> <name>mapred.child.java.opts</name> <value>-Xmx2000m</value> </property> However, I don't want to request the administrator to change settings as it is a long process. Is there a way I can ask Hadoop to use more Heap Space in the Slave nodes without changing the conf files via some command line parameter? Thanks & regards Arko
